2. Key Factors to Consider
Before diving into specific numbers, consider the following factors that influence porta-potty requirements:
- Event Duration
Events that last a few hours require fewer units than events spanning a day or weekend.
- Number of Guests
The larger the guest count, the more restrooms you’ll need. For example, a small gathering of 50 people won’t need as many porta potties as an outdoor music festival with thousands of attendees.
- Alcohol Consumption
Events that serve alcohol typically require more porta potties, as alcohol tends to increase restroom visits. Industry standards suggest increasing units by around 10-20% for events with alcohol.
- Special Needs
Ensure your porta potty plan includes accessible units for guests with disabilities or mobility issues. For larger events, offering a few ADA-compliant porta potties is crucial.
3. Porta Potty Calculation Formula
A basic rule of thumb for calculating the number of porta potties is:
- For events up to 4 hours: 1 porta potty per 50 attendees
- For events 4-8 hours: 1 porta potty per 40 attendees
Here’s a handy chart for quick reference:
Duration | 50 Guests | 100 Guests | 200 Guests | 500 Guests | 1000 Guests |
Up to 4 hrs | 1 | 2 | 4 | 10 | 20 |
4-8 hrs | 2 | 3 | 5 | 12 | 25 |
Alcohol Served | +1 | +1 | +2 | +5 | +10 |
Example Calculation:
For a wedding with 150 guests lasting 6 hours and serving alcohol:
- Start with 1 porta potty per 40 attendees = 4 units
Add 1 extra unit for alcohol = 5 units total
4. Event Type Considerations
Different events call for unique restroom arrangements:
- Outdoor Concerts and Festivals
Large-scale events, particularly festivals, should offer a high number of units to avoid queues and crowding. Restroom trailers or luxury porta potties may also be appropriate for VIP areas.
- Weddings and Private Gatherings
For events like weddings, luxury porta potties with upgraded amenities (handwashing stations, mirrors, and lighting) provide guests with a more refined experience.
- Sporting Events and Marathons
At sporting events where guests are constantly moving, a higher porta-potty ratio ensures that restrooms are conveniently located across the event grounds.

6. Tips for Smooth Porta Potty Management
Plan Placement Strategically
Ensure porta potties are easily accessible but discreetly located. Place them near food and beverage stations, or spread them evenly throughout the venue.
Consider the Weather
For hot summer days, shaded areas prevent porta potties from overheating. During cold weather, ensure units are insulated and adequately ventilated.
Schedule Regular Cleaning
Consider scheduling cleaning or servicing for events lasting multiple days to keep the units sanitary and well-stocked.
